Turkey’s Erdoğan repeats calls on USA for extradition of Gülen

Turkey’s president Erdoğan gave a speech at an iftar dinner at a venue in Ankara’s Kazan district -officially referred to as Kahramankazan since last year’s failed coup.

Praising the people of Kazan for ‘their heroism on the night of the coup attempt’, Erdoğan said: “Some people don’t understand it but we have got our Rabia: one homeland, one nation, on flag… If you (Fethullah Gülen), do not stay in Pennsylvania and come over here (to Turkey)…”

Repeating on his calls to the USA for extradition of Islamic cleric Fethullah Gülen, the alleged mastermind of the coup plot of last summer, Erdoğan added: “We call on those who we think of as friends: give us that head of the terrorists. If you won’t, tomorrow is another day!”

Erdoğan also criticized the chair of main opposition CHP, Kemal Kılıçdaroğlu, for launching the Justice March, which has today marked its 9th day.

“Some careless people are unaware of the plots about our country and some others support them (the plots) on purpose. But our people see everything. So, it turns out that he (Kılıçdaroğlu) will be walking up to İstanbul. Where were you on the night of July 15? He says it is a ‘covered up coup.’ That’s the same thing that the head of the organization in Pennsylvania says.”
